Hurache-X All Court Power Paddle Review

The Hurache-X All Court Power Paddle is the latest evolution in the popular Hurache series, designed to provide a perfect blend of control and power. Like its predecessors, it retains the signature feel of the Hurache Control paddles but introduces a noticeable boost in power. The paddle is USAP-approved, having successfully passed the USAPA PBCoR testing, and will be available to the public on or around February 7th. Design and Features

As its name implies, this paddle is geared toward control players seeking an extra punch. One of its standout features is the 6-inch-long handle, ideal for players with a two-handed backhand. The extended handle also leverages basic physics—the longer “lever” effect generates more force with your shots, making it a powerful option for drives and serves.

Performance

  • Net Play: Around the net, the Hurache-X felt “cushiony,” yet not overly soft—a delicate balance that translated to consistent, reliable dinks and third-shot drops. The paddle’s feedback is forgiving, which is especially helpful in precision play.
  • Firefights: During fast-paced exchanges, the paddle excelled due to its light swing weight. The added power felt natural, and I didn’t have to overexert to generate speed on my shots. Despite the increased power, the control remained exceptional, giving me confidence in tight exchanges.
  • Serves and Drives: This is where the Hurache-X really differentiates itself from earlier models. The added power was immediately noticeable, and yet, there was no adjustment period required. I could hit with confidence right out of the box, delivering aggressive serves and penetrating drives without sacrificing placement.

Verdict

The Hurache-X All Court Power Paddle is a standout for players who prioritize control but want a paddle that can step up when more power is needed. With no learning curve, it’s beginner-friendly yet versatile enough for advanced players who value consistency and performance.
